Questions & Answers

What companies run services between Novotel London West, England and London,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Hammersmith to Piccadilly Circus station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£4–16 and the journey takes 16 min. Alternatively, Go Ahead London operates a bus from Hammersmith Broadway to Trafalgar Square hourly. Tickets cost £1–35 and the journey takes 27 min.
